Fundamentals of Small Target Detection Training by Tonex
The “Fundamentals of Small Target Detection” training by Tonex is designed to provide professionals with a comprehensive understanding of the principles and techniques used in detecting small targets in various environments. This course covers the fundamentals of radar systems, signal processing, and detection algorithms specifically tailored for small target scenarios. Participants will gain hands-on experience with the latest tools and methodologies for improving detection accuracy and reliability.

Course Outline
Module 1: Introduction to Radar Systems
- Radar Principles and Operation
- Types of Radar Systems
- Basic Radar Components
- Radar Waveforms
- Radar System Performance Metrics
- Radar System Calibration
Module 2: Signal Processing for Detection
- Signal Processing Fundamentals
- Filtering and Noise Reduction
- Detection Techniques
- Pulse Compression
- Fourier Transforms in Radar
- Data Acquisition and Storage
Module 3: Challenges in Small Target Detection
- Small Target Characteristics
- Clutter and Interference
- Target-to-Clutter Ratio
- Signal-to-Noise Ratio Challenges
- Adaptive Filtering Techniques
- Environmental Factors Affecting Detection
Module 4: Detection Algorithms and Methods
- Matched Filtering
- Constant False Alarm Rate (CFAR) Detection
- Tracking Algorithms
- Bayesian Detection Theory
- Neural Networks for Detection
- Multi-Target Detection Methods
